What is the best software for beginners to design a fully functional website that works on various device resolutions?

I have no coding or web design experience, but I want to create a website for my startup. Which of the following software options is best for building a fully functional website that adapts well to different device resolutions: Figma, Adobe Xd, or Adobe Dreamweaver?

I’ve worked with a range of design tools over the past few years, and for someone just starting out, I’d say Figma is a really solid first step. It’s hands-down the best software for beginners to design a fully functional website that works on various device resolutions. The interface is super clean, and you don’t need any technical background to get started. Plus, it handles responsive layouts really well, so your designs can adapt to different screens.

Just keep in mind-Figma is more about design than actual site building, so you’ll eventually want to pair it with a website builder like Webflow or Framer to bring your site to life.

Totally agree with Ian—Figma is a great gateway. But if you’re someone who likes a little more structure and wants built-in help understanding how layouts and components work, Adobe Xd might actually feel more approachable. I’ve used it with clients who had zero design experience. It’s also one of the best software for beginners to design a fully functional website that works on various device resolutions.

The drag-and-drop features are straightforward, and it offers ready-made UI kits that save a ton of time. While it’s still not a builder, Xd makes the hand-off to developers easier if you ever need to collaborate on coding.

Those are both great tools to get started with design-first thinking. But if you’re the kind of person who wants to dive a bit deeper into how your website actually works behind the scenes, Adobe Dreamweaver might be worth exploring.

I’ve used it since my early days, and while it has a steeper learning curve, it’s still one of the best software for beginners to design a fully functional website that works on various device resolutions if you’re open to gradually picking up some HTML and CSS. Dreamweaver lets you toggle between visual design and code, which really helps you understand what’s happening under the hood. It’s a nice bridge for beginners who want a little more control and are thinking long-term.